Output 4371326e3001429bc737feaa22f7bab5d5122e95cf7c1df4c62ea155f8f3b507:38

value
546054808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c38902bf18fc33df291de76c97c4f6d34e2ceef9 OP_EQUAL
address
MRj48WVwtBKDQv3RViQYQRMoTGTL8R4Vda
transaction
4371326e3001429bc737feaa22f7bab5d5122e95cf7c1df4c62ea155f8f3b507
spent
true